1. Man at Arms Reforged

My first advise is the „Man at Arms - Reforged“ series. The Channel is about the Baltimore Knife & Sword crew who are recreating cool weapons wanted by the subscribers. In the videos they are giving an overview about the forging and crafting techniques being used to create different types of swords and other cool things like armor. The channel’s brilliance can be found in the involved craftsman from Baltimore Knife & Sword. They have the ability to explain in short and easy words what they are doing and how it is done.

2. Michael Cthulhu

The second channel I highly recommend is michaelcthulhu. This guy is just awesome - he creates the biggest, craziest and most badass swords and weapons I have ever seen. This channel is not a forging channel because Michael does use very modern techniques to build his sword, but in his videos he shows you every single step from the raw piece of metal to the final product. In order to construct his sword he uses his high welding skills and is also explaining accurately what he is doing.

3. Torbjörn Ahman

For my third recommendation I have chosen the channel of Torbjörn Ahman, a blacksmith from Sweden who produces tools and decorative things. In his channel you are able to see what beautiful things you can make with glowing metal. Torbjörns are worth being watched because he works in a very small forge in his garden and just started with his own work about three years ago. You are able to see a lot of different techniques being used whereas he is creating very different things in his videos.
